Just as the students have finished the school year, our club has completed another terrific year.  We all eagerly welcome our new President Randy Fahs as he assumes his office.  He brings to the position the perspective of both an alumnus and a proud parent; Randy and Margaret’s daughter Maria is a member of the class of 2014.

We concluded our version of the school year by celebrating Universal Notre Dame Night.  A large contingent of our club came together at the Buffalo Yacht Club to talk about our alma mater, listen to Assistant Director for International Admissions Rubén de Jesús C. Medina inspire us with news of ND’s efforts at earning her place in the international  arena, and to honor Bob Drajem as this year’s recipient of the Person of the Year Award. 

No one has had more influence on my life as a member of the alumni than has Bob.  Indeed, it is Bob I thank for the opportunity to serve on our club’s board.  Bob’s influence is everywhere. Much of our volunteer efforts have Bob behind them leading us with his quiet but determined resolution.  He nearly single-handedly sponsored all of our actives for the Hesburgh Month of Service, and he is behind  several of this summer’s opportunities to demonstrate our sense of human solidarity and concern for the common good.  Under his leadership, our Fighting Irish Fighting Cancer team will represent the Irish in The Komen Walk/Race for the cure of breast cancer on the morning of Saturday, June 11th; The Ride for Roswell on Saturday, June 25th; and, Bat for the Cure on Sunday, June 26th. Congratulations to Jim Schultz '79!  He is the lucky winner of the two tickets to the ND/USC game at Notre Dame Stadium on October 22, 2011.  Each year the club raffles off two tickets to members who pay their membership dues by April 30th.  Jim was drawn at random from all eligible members at the ND Board Meeting on May 26, 2011.  Jim - thanks for paying your dues like a champion today!
